http://alsa.opensrc.org/faq/
以下簡單說明一下
造成audigy2 nx在播放時會有雜音或聲音失真的主要原因是
nx 硬体用48kHz來採樣,而一般的cd or mp3 的音質都是44.1kHz
因此解決的做法是在home dir下建立.asoundrc 並設定一個rate_convertor pcm讓播放程式來使用
(4.1 , 5.1 多聲道喇叭也可以做相關的設定來啟動)
以下附上個人的設定及測試,
/home/ricky/.asoundrc
- 代碼: 選擇全部
pcm.fixed {
type plug slave
{
pcm "hw:0,0"
rate 48000
}
}
pcm.ch51dup {
type route
slave.pcm fixed
slave.channels 6
ttable.0.0 1
ttable.1.1 1
ttable.0.2 1
ttable.1.3 1
ttable.0.4 0.5
ttable.1.4 0.5
ttable.0.5 0.5
ttable.1.5 0.5
}
alsaplayer -d fixed xxx.mp3
alsaplayer -d ch51dup xxx.mp3